Transaction 580e3d40d97fa1b3dcb8b4920ee095b6b9312cc33d836e365e206094de4751f8

1 Input
2 Outputs
  • 580e3d40d97fa1b3dcb8b4920ee095b6b9312cc33d836e365e206094de4751f8:0
  • value  171690
    address  1KQB2Av13Pj2PV8X3QEKVwbzXMuGPgxLzp
  • 580e3d40d97fa1b3dcb8b4920ee095b6b9312cc33d836e365e206094de4751f8:1
  • value  3131913
    address  39emYyhKew3gRCbUjW71Qtps1Asseoevnz